Why should you eat mullets during pregnancy

The Food and Drugs Administration, USA suggests that mullet is one of the best and safest fish to consume during pregnancy. Mullet contains essential amino acids that act as the necessary building blocks for bone development in your baby. The Omega-3 fatty acids also present in mullet reduce the risk of strokes experienced during pregnancy. Hence, pregnant women can enjoy 8 to 12 ounces of mullet every week during the 9 months.

Good source of
Calcium, Copper, Folate, Iron, Magnesium, Niacin, Omega-3, Phosphorus, Potassium, Protein, Riboflavin, Selenium, Sodium, Thiamin, Vitamin A, Vitamin B12, Vitamin B6, Vitamin C, Vitamin E, Vitamin K, Zinc
